I need to find out who the site owners are for about 50 sharePoint sites. We need to contact site owners.
Is there a powershell script that will tell me who site owners are for all of my sites.
I have tried get-spweb http://site/subsite | format-table -property URL, owner, quota
This only gives me the url though, The site field has no data, nor does the quota (don't need quota, this was just added as a test)

$webApp = Get-SPWebApplication("http://fabrikam") foreach ($site in $webApp.Sites) { write $site | format-table -property Url,Owner,Quota }http://sharepoint.nauplius.net

sexta-feira, 22 de junho de 2012 09:57ModeradorOnly site collection has owners. http://site/subsite is a web, its owner is the owner of its parent site collection.
